Becoming a skilled 3D animator is about more than just practicing and implementing the 3D animation techniques. You also need to adapt your life and the way you do things to make sure you produce the best 3D animations possible promptly.

Here are 5 organizational tips to help you become a better 3D animator:

1. Automate Social Media and Email

Automate your follow-up emails to keep in touch with studios and animation clients even when you're away from your computer.

2. Have a Work Cycle

A good ratio is a 45-minute set time to completely concentrate on work, followed by 15 minutes of leisure.

3. Regularly Update Spreadsheets

Keep separate spreadsheets for income, business expenses, and donations; this will help you keep track of your income, receipts, and losses and fill your taxes quicker.

4. Create a Daily Schedule

Update your must-do list with 3 to 6 items every day. Managing your animation business with consistency and discipline will help it grow and expand your circle of influence.

5. Build a Workspace Haven

Clean and organize your workspace to be work-ready always and help you concentrate better. Keep your motivation high by surrounding your work area with inspiring artwork, plants, and sunlight.
